The Bose SoundLink Flex (2nd Gen) is a well-rounded portable Bluetooth speaker that shines in sound quality for its size. It delivers clear, balanced audio with surprisingly deep bass, making it enjoyable for outdoor use. The speaker is lightweight and compact, easy to carry by hand or clip onto a bag, which adds to its portability. Battery life offers up to 12 hours of playtime, enough for a day at the beach or a hike without worrying about recharging.
Durability is a key strength here; with an IP67 waterproof and dustproof rating plus a silicone-wrapped body, it can handle drops, shocks, and exposure to elements confidently. Connectivity is solid thanks to Bluetooth 5.3, providing a stable connection up to 30 feet and allowing pairing with multiple devices simultaneously. An interesting feature is PositionIQ, which adjusts sound automatically based on how the speaker is positioned, so you get good audio whether it’s standing, lying down, or hanging. You can also pair two SoundLink Flex units for stereo or party mode to boost the sound.
While the sound is impressive for its size, it may not match the depth or volume of larger “monster” speakers designed for massive sound output. Additionally, it has just one microphone, so call quality might be basic. This speaker suits those who want a rugged, portable, and easy-to-use outdoor speaker with excellent sound and good battery life, but it’s not aimed at users seeking extremely loud or bass-heavy performance.

The JBL Charge 6 is a solid choice if you want a powerful, portable Bluetooth speaker with excellent sound quality. It delivers rich bass and clear highs, thanks to its AI Sound Boost technology that fine-tunes music in real time to reduce distortion. With up to 28 hours of battery life, it can keep your party going all day and well into the night, and it even has an extra boost mode for a few more hours when needed. Portability is a strong point here — it’s lightweight at just over 2 pounds and comes with a sturdy, removable carrying strap that makes it easy to bring along wherever you go.
Durability is impressive too; the Charge 6 is waterproof and dustproof with an industry-leading IP68 rating, plus it can survive drops from about a meter without damage, making it great for outdoor use. Connectivity options include Bluetooth and USB, with the ability to stereo pair two speakers or connect multiple JBL Auracast-enabled devices for a bigger sound spread.
One small downside is the lack of a USB-C charging cable in the box, which means you need to provide your own. Also, while its 45-watt output is strong, audiophiles looking for ultra-high volume or deeper bass might want to explore larger models. For most users wanting a rugged, easy-to-carry speaker with excellent sound, long battery life, and smart features, the JBL Charge 6 fits the bill nicely.

The Bang & Olufsen Beosound A9 (5th Gen) is a high-end monster Bluetooth speaker designed mainly for home use rather than portability. Its standout strength is powerful, room-filling sound delivered through seven drivers, enhanced by an advanced feature that scans your room to adjust the audio for the best experience. This makes it perfect if you want rich and clear music that adapts to your space.
Connectivity is top-notch with Bluetooth, Wi-Fi, AirPlay 2, and support for multiroom setups, allowing you to link several speakers and control everything through an easy-to-use app or touchpad. However, unlike many portable speakers, it is quite large and heavy (over 30 pounds), so moving it around isn’t practical. It also requires constant power through a cord, meaning no built-in battery life for wireless use.
The design is iconic and stylish, fitting well in a modern home setting, but it isn’t water resistant, so it’s best kept indoors. Durability is solid thanks to quality materials like aluminum and wood, but it’s not meant for rugged environments. Additional features like customizable sound profiles, timers, and alarms add convenience. If you want a powerful, beautifully designed speaker that excels in sound quality and connectivity for your home, this is a strong choice. If you need something truly portable or waterproof, you might want to consider other options.
